The SN74AHCT245IDBRSV from Texas Instruments is a robust, high-speed, bidirectional transceiver belonging to the 'AHCT family. This integrated circuit is designed to address the needs of asynchronous communication between data buses. The device allows for data transmission from the A bus to the B bus or from the B bus to the A bus, depending on the logic level at the direction control (DIR) input.

Product Description
The SN74AHCT245IDBRSV is designed to be used in bidirectional asynchronous communication systems. The device's eight channels can be independently directed in either direction by DIR input, providing flexibility in connecting different bus architectures. The outputs can be put into a high-impedance state (off-state) to effectively disconnect the bus lines.
Constructed with advanced silicon-gate CMOS technology, it achieves high-speed operation while maintaining the CMOS low power dissipation. This transceiver is compatible with TTL inputs and operates in a voltage range of 4.5V to 5.5V, making it suitable for interfacing with 5V systems.
Its wide operating temperature range of -40°C to 85°C and the small SSOP-20 package make this transceiver a versatile choice for various applications, including telecommunications, computing systems, and industrial controls where space is at a premium and reliable data transfer is essential.
